This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in California.
• Travel to customer sites to service vehicles
• Remove tires and wheels from vehicles
• Employ grinding and sanding tools to fix cosmetic damages (including curb and road rash, peeling, scrapes, gouges, oxidation, and bent wheels)
• Paint and refurbish wheels to restore them to a like-new state
• Provide outstanding customer service and promote our offerings
• Resilience and determination to work outdoors in varying weather conditions
• Strong customer service and sales abilities to engage with clients and develop accounts
• Detail-oriented with an emphasis on quality and safety
• Manual dexterity for tasks that require repetitive motion
• Strong work ethic, self-motivation, and the capacity to work independently
• Vision capabilities including close, distance, and color vision, depth perception, and the ability to adjust focus
• Physical stamina to kneel, bend, squat, and climb, in addition to lifting up to 75 pounds and standing for extended periods
• Valid driver's license with a clean driving record
• Experience in auto painting or training from a collision repair technical school is preferred but not mandatory
